Texas Sheet Cake Recipe

Ingredients:

2 sticks butter or margarine
4 tbsp. cocoa
1 cup water
2 cups sugar
2 cups flour
1/2 tsp. salt
2 eggs
1/2 cup sour cream
1 tsp. baking soda

Directions:

In a sauce pan, combine butter, cocoa and water; bring to a boil; set aside.

In a large mixing bowl, blend together sugar, flour and salt. Gradually add the boiled mixture to the dry ingredients and mix well.

Add eggs (one at a time, mixing well each time), sour cream and baking soda. Spread in greased and floured 10x15" sheet pan with raised sides.

Bake at 400º for 20 minutes.

Use prepared Betty Crocker Chocolate frosting. Spread carefully on partially cooled cake.
